Output e985008b8a65b98244000744cfeabf9fdb9e5caecdb14d6fc25a0fa86cdf95f5:267

value
138919
script pubkey
OP_HASH160 OP_PUSHBYTES_20 67a821c5e119d94884ab8de7b0cbd6ce21c36ca6 OP_EQUAL
address
3B96wK88ScwsSTF3p18vsLyXGLmG9852Lx
transaction
e985008b8a65b98244000744cfeabf9fdb9e5caecdb14d6fc25a0fa86cdf95f5
confirmations
380646
spent
true